I. The Rarity of Owning Bitcoin
Bitcoin’s decentralised nature makes it a rarity in the world of currency, because there is no central authority that issues or holds it. It has become increasingly popular since its conception in 2009, but since the total number of Bitcoin in circulation is capped at 21 million, it is much rarer than fiat currency and other digital currencies. This scarcity is something that makes Bitcoin attractive to investors, because it reduces the risk of inflation.
Owning Bitcoin essentially means that you possess a digital form of money, but it’s not held in a physical form. Therefore, there is no central banker that issues it, or that can manipulate its value. Furthermore, since most popular global financial systems are oriented towards fiat currencies, investors must take a leap of faith in order to invest in Bitcoin. This requires the investor to be aware of the risks and rewards before making a decision, as Bitcoin trading remains unregulated and unpredictable.
